    Carbon removal innovations and their challenges: A conversation with Susteon President Shantanu Agarwal

    When: Wednesday, October 13, 2021, 2:00 - 3:00 p.m. EDT

    Online only: https://www.brookings.edu/events/carbon-removal-innovations-and-their-challenges-a-conversation-with-susteon-president-shantanu-agarwal//

    What: It is increasingly clear that we need an all-hands-on-deck approach to achieve the necessary reductions in greenhouse gases to mitigate the effects of climate change. A critical role in this effort might be played by technological advances and innovation in carbon removal. However, although some solutions have reached small engineering scale, many carbon removal technologies still remain within research institutions and far from commercialization. In this fireside chat with Susteon Co-Founder and President Shantanu Agarwal, we will discuss the challenges with the commercialization of such technologies and the broader role of innovation in addressing climate change.

    This event will be part of the Brookings Center on Regulations and Markets’ “Reimagining modern-day markets and regulations” series, which focuses on analyzing rapidly changing modern-day markets and on how to regulate them most effectively.
